active data extraction script should ignore releases that are only mapped to by completed scheduled changes #1081

I noticed today that we have a whole bunch of recent releases in the latest production db dump - most of which are not currently mapped to. I think this is because we grab any releases that are mapped to by any scheduled rule change (https://github.com/mozilla/balrog/blob/752d1d548840f1753a8592af405846c6612f7f3c/scripts/manage-db.py#L137), instead of only incompleted scheduled rule changes.
